Wednesday Evening Group Meditation
Every Wednesday
Ananda Community Temple, 7pm - 8:30

Are you longing to take your meditation practice to the next level? Does life keep presenting distractions and obstacles that keep you from going deeper? Meditating with others, some of whom have been meditating for many years, can provide just the boost you need.

Every Wednesday evening’s meditation practice (or sadhana in Sanskrit) will begin with energization exercises in Babaji Garden, then chanting and meditation from about 7:30 to 8:30. There will be a chanting break at 8 pm for those who want to enter or exit the meditation. All are Welcome!

Yoga for Beginners
Wednesdays, July 7 – 28, 6:00 pm, $40
If you have been wanting a true beginners class in yoga, this is the perfect opportunity for you! Discover your own body’s natural strength and energy through gentle stretching and special energizing exercises that bring the mind, body and spirit into calm focus and relaxation.
In this series you will learn:

Pranayama-Proper breathing
Energization-Proper warm ups
Yoga Postures-Building a personal routine that’s right for your body
Affirmations-Proper state of mind
Deep Relaxation-Training the entire body to relax completely

Bring your willingness, a bottle of water and be ready to have some fun while learning yoga.

Learn to Meditate for Inner Peace, Health, and as a Profound Spiritual Practice
Thursdays, August 19th and 26th, 7 - 8:30 pm, $24
Meditation is one of the most natural and rewarding of all human activities. It gives direct, intuitive experience of higher realities, and is the cornerstone of true spirituality. It also brings balance, rest, and a growing inner peace. While its highest and original purpose is to help us awaken our inner, spiritual nature, the benefits to body and mind are well established by medical research.

Practiced on a daily basis, meditation produces profound results on all levels of your being—physical, mental, emotional, and spiritual. It connects you with your own inner powers of vitality, clarity, and love.

Ananda’s How to Meditate class will help you:

  • Reduce tension and stress at will
  • Feel happier, more relaxed, and at peace with yourself
  • Improve your health, mental clarity, and vitality
  • Develop a more intuitive, heart-centered way of life
  • Discover and explore your inner spiritual nature


Whether you are interested in managing stress or in exploring the spiritual side of meditation, you will feel welcome. Small classes and experienced instructors provide a quality learning environment, with time for individual questions and in-depth exploration. Each class includes guided and silent practice time.

Superconscious Living
Saturday, October 16, 9:30 am, $30
Your subconscious is who you are now, the karma you were born with, your strengths, weaknesses, hopes, and fears. Your superconscious is who you can become, your divine potential, your way out of boredom and suffering into bliss. The conscious mind is where the subconscious and the superconscious battle it out. Do you sometimes feel caught in the middle? This course is a step-by-step method to free yourself from the subconscious and open yourself to this higher state of awareness.
